The projected import volume for rapeseed oil and mustard oil in India shows a gradual downward trend from 229 thousand metric tons in 2024 to 216 thousand metric tons by 2028. Considering the data available until 2023, the forecast reflects an anticipated average annual decline (CAGR) over these five years. The past two years’ year-on-year variations also indicate consistent reductions in import volumes.
Future trends to watch for include:
- Potential shifts in domestic production that can further affect import needs.
- Market and policy impacts including price changes and trade agreements.
- Influences of consumer patterns shifting towards health-conscious choices possibly impacting oil demands.
